What is Virtual Teletype (VTY)?

Virtual Teletype, or VTY, is a term that may sound unfamiliar to many. It is often associated with networking and plays a vital role in remote device management. Essentially, VTY refers to a virtual terminal interface that allows users to connect to a network device remotely using protocols like Telnet or Secure Shell (SSH).

In simpler terms, VTY represents a virtual form of the traditional physical teletype terminal, which was widely used in the past for communicating with mainframe computers. While physical teletypes are now outdated, VTY empowers network administrators to access and configure network devices, regardless of their geographical location.

Why is VTY Important?

In the era of distributed networks and complex infrastructures, VTY plays a crucial role in network management. Let’s explore some reasons why VTY is of utmost importance:

  1. Remote Access and Configuration: VTY allows administrators to remotely access and configure network devices, eliminating the need for physical presence and making network management more convenient and time-efficient.
  2. Efficient Troubleshooting: With VTY, administrators can quickly troubleshoot network issues, as they can remotely analyze and control devices, saving valuable time and resources.
  3. Enhanced Flexibility: VTY enables network administrators to have greater flexibility in managing devices across vast networks, regardless of their physical location.
  4. Improved Security: By utilizing protocols like SSH, VTY ensures secure communication between the user and the network device, reducing the risk of unauthorized access or data breaches.

With these advantages in mind, it becomes evident why VTY is a critical component in modern network management strategies.
